工作任务11 数据库的备份与恢复.ppt

工作任务11 数据库的备份与恢复

2004-11-12 第14章 数据库的备份与恢复 SQL Server 应用系统开发 计算机与信息工程系 14. 1 备份概述 14. 1. 1 概述 备份就是对SQL Server数据库或事务日志进行备份,数据库备份记录了在进行备份这一操作时数据库中所有数据的状态,以便在数据库遭到破坏时能够及时地将其恢复。执行备份操作必须拥有对数据库备份的权限许可,SQL Server只允许系统管理员、数据库所有者和数据库备份执行者备份数据库。 数据库备份是指系统管理员定期或不定期地将数据库部分或全部内容复制到磁带或另一个磁盘上保存起来的过程。这些复制的数据拷贝称为后备副本。当数据库遭到破坏时,可以利用后备副本进行数据库的恢复,但只能恢复到备份时的状态。要使数据库恢复到发生故障时刻前的状态,必须重新运行自备份以后到发生故障前所有的更新事务。 在建立和使用数据库系统的过程中,会不断地向系统存储和更新各种重要的数据,其中包括为系统创建的各种数据库对象。在使用计算机系统时,最不愿意发生的事情就是在没有最近备份的情况下遭遇数据丢失或破坏,不论这些数据是数据库中的数据,还是编程代码或其它文件。一旦数据库遭到破坏,就需要花很大的工作量来进行恢复。而随着时间的推移,存储数据量的逐步增加,数据被破坏或丢失后重新修复的可能性就越小。正确、及时地进行数据备份能减少数据丢失后恢复数据库的

文档评论(0)

1亿VIP精品文档

相关文档